Concentration polarization with monopolar ion exchange membranes: current–voltage curves and water dissociation

Concentration polarization is studied using a commercial anion and cation exchange membrane. Current–voltage curves show the occurrence of an overlimiting current. The nature of this overlimiting current is investigated in more detail, especially with respect to the …
